From the Alabama Gulf Coast to Nashville to the redwood forests of northern California, luthier Roger Fritz has spent almost an entire lifetime crafting innovative musical instruments for professional players. His Roy Buchanan and Fritz Bros. lines have been admired for decades as exquisite guitars and basses. A Roy Buchanan Bluesmaster guitar presented to George Harrison (at Buchanan's behest) was one of the ex-Beatle's favorite instruments. Fritz's efforts in the development of reissues of high-end Kay instruments is also part of this quintessential success story of an American artisan. This authorized biography includes recollections from such musical legends as Darryl Jones, Bill Bottrell, Vicki Peterson and others, along with over 200 color photos.

Author Biography

Author/lecturer Willie G. Moseley is the Senior Writer for Vintage Guitar Magazine. He resides with his family in Hank Williams Territory. This is his sixteenth book.
